Day 7 Petrozavodsk Tour the port city of<br />

Petrozavodsk and learn about the Soviet era at<br />

Kirov Square, Gagarin Square, and Lenin Square,<br />

where you’ll stop at the World War II memorial of<br />

the eternal fl ame. Return to the ship for lunch and<br />

then attend an Included Karelian Folk Show which<br />

celebrates the music and costumes of Russia’s north.<br />

Meals: FB,L,D<br />

Day 8 Kizhi Island This morning, your ship docks<br />

at Kizhi Island, one of the most ancient inhabited sites<br />

in Russia. You’ll visit the museum and its precious<br />

collection of wooden churches and chapels. You’ll<br />

also view the Church of Transfi guration, with its 22<br />

timbered onion domes.<br />

Meals: FB,L,D<br />

Day 9 Goritsy At the medieval village of Goritsy<br />

you’ll tour the Kirillo-Belozersky monastery, built<br />

in 1397 and home to an impressive collection of<br />

Russian Orthodox icons. As the ship sets sail this<br />

afternoon, sample the beverage that has been<br />

integral to Russian culture for over 600 years - vodka.<br />

Meals: FB,L,D<br />

Day 10 Uglich Take an Included walking tour of<br />

historic Uglich, part of the Golden Ring of cities around<br />

Moscow. The town dates back to the 10th century<br />

and was used by the legendary Ivan the Terrible in<br />

the 16th century as a base for his attacks against the<br />

Tatars. As you cruise towards Moscow, enjoy a night<br />

of celebration with your fellow passengers at your<br />

Captain’s farewell dinner<br />

Meals: FB,L,D<br />

Day 11 Moscow Relax on-board this morning<br />

as you sail towards Moscow. Arriving after lunch,<br />

you’ll set out on an exploration which includes Red<br />

Square, Tverskaya street, the KGB building and a ride<br />

on Moscow’s Metro - considered one of the best<br />

subway systems in the world. Meals: FB,L,D<br />

Day 12 Moscow After breakfast, you’ll tour the<br />

Kremlin, seat of the former Soviet Union’s intrigue.<br />

In the State Armory, you’ll see priceless weaponry,<br />

jewels, Fabergé eggs and ceremonial robes. After<br />

your tour enjoy free time to explore the bustling city<br />

of Moscow on your own. This evening you’ll witness<br />

a thrilling National Russian Show performed by fi fty<br />

folk dancers^.<br />

Meals: FB,L,D<br />

Day 13 Moscow <strong>Scenic</strong> Enrich This morning travel<br />

to the Cosmonaut Training Centre at Star City. Inside<br />

the training facility is a full-size mock-up of the Mir<br />

Space Station. Here you will have the opportunity to<br />

meet with a real cosmonaut and see space simulators<br />

that prepare cosmonauts for lift-off before lunch at the<br />

venue. Tonight you’ll attend the internationally acclaimed<br />

Moscow Circus.<br />

Meals: FB,L,D<br />

Day 14 Moscow Your day starts with expansive<br />

views of Moscow from the Sparrow Hills. Then visit<br />

Novodevichy Cemetery, where Anton Chekhov<br />

and former President Boris Yeltsin are buried. <strong>Scenic</strong><br />

Enrich This afternoon enjoy a private tour of the<br />

most well known icon in Russia, St Basil’s Cathedral.<br />

Meals: FB,L,D<br />

Day 16 Kiev Welcome to the ‘Land of the<br />

Cossacks’, Ukraine. On your Included guided city<br />

2012<br />

tour of Kiev, enjoy sights such as UNESCO World<br />

Heritage Site St. Sophia Cathedral and Andreevsky<br />

Desent, often referred to as the “Montmartre of Kiev”.<br />

Meals: FB<br />

Day 17 Kiev This morning, take an Included excursion<br />

to The Monastery of the Caves. The Monastery of the<br />

Caves is an active, functioning monastery compound<br />

containing restored churches and towers, as well as<br />

a printing works and miles of maze-like underground<br />

tunnels where ancient crypts hold ecclesiastical<br />

treasures. During your time at leisure this afternoon,<br />

perhaps visit the Chernobyl Museum. Meals: FB,L<br />

Day 18 Kiev Step back in time on your visit to<br />

Mamayeva Sloboda, a unique open-air museum and<br />

see authentic style Ukraine traditions, handicrafts and<br />

rituals. Tonight enjoy a farewell dinner of traditional<br />

Ukrainian cuisine and live folk music. Meals: FB,HD<br />
